Property Details for 23/5 Esplanade East, Port Melbourne

23/5 Esplanade East, Port Melbourne is a 2 bedroom, 2 bathroom Unit with 1 parking spaces and was built in 2003. The property has a land size of 3011m2 and floor size of 91m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in December 2021.

Last Listing description (July 2023)

Located in the prized HM@S complex is this immaculately presented 2 bedroom, 2 bathroom apartment with stunning views of Port Melbourne beach.

Featuring an open plan living area extending to the balcony, a designer kitchen with s/s appliances and stone benchtop, Master bedroom with built in robe and stylish ensuite, 2nd bedroom with built in robes, central bathroom and separate laundry facilities.

Additional features include secure entry systems, one car space, world class health resort style facilities including heated indoor pool, gym, tennis court and on-site concierge.

About Port Melbourne 3207

The size of Port Melbourne is approximately 10.1 square kilometres. It has 34 parks covering nearly 11.2% of total area. The population of Port Melbourne in 2011 was 14,521 people. By 2016 the population was 16,168 showing a population growth of 11.3%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Port Melbourne is 30-39 years. Households in Port Melbourne are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Port Melbourne work in a professional occupation. In 2011, 50.9% of the homes in Port Melbourne were owner-occupied compared with 50.5% in 2016.

Port Melbourne has 13,333 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Port Melbourne have seen a 25.62%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 4.91% increase. As at 31 July 2024:

  • The median value for Houses in Port Melbourne is $1,688,602 while the median value for Units is $845,298.
  • Houses have a median rent of $840 while Units have a median rent of $650.
